Ndoc Mark Gega

or Noc Mark Deda is an Albanian patriot who attained legendary status for his heroic resistance against Turkish and Serb invading forces, according to local lore.

In 1908, following the Young Turks' ascent to power in Albania, they conducted thorough searches for arms in Albanian homes.

As news of the conflict spread, other Albanians joined the fray, and the battle extended to the "Lisi i Lekes" region.

[2] Assisted by Koc Marku and Mehmet Doci, Gega escaped his besieged home and crossed the Drin River at Toplana.

In subsequent clashes, Gega and his compatriots, including Gjelosh Kecani, the Koliku and Mehil Brothers, Tom Karoli, and Koc Marku, successfully repelled Turkish forces from Qyqesh heading towards Berishe.
